Overview
IPP60R090CFD7XKSA1 from Infineon Technologies is a 600 V, 90 mΩ ultra-fast body diode superjunction MOSFET in PG-TO220-3 package, optimized for soft-switching resonant topologies including phase-shift full-bridge (ZVS) and LLC converters. It delivers 51 nC gate charge, 0.54–1.08 µC reverse recovery charge (Qrr), and 1300 A/µs diF/dt ruggedness, enabling high-efficiency, high-power-density server and EV charging power supplies.
For engineers reviewing the IPP60R090CFD7XKSA1 datasheet, IPP60R090CFD7XKSA1 pinout, IPP60R090CFD7XKSA1 application, or IPP60R090CFD7XKSA1 equivalent, key selection criteria include RDS(on) × Qg FOM (lowest in class), hard commutation robustness, soft-switching dv/dt immunity, and thermal resistance of 1.0 °C/W (junction-to-case).
Technical Context
This CoolMOS™ CFD7 device implements a superjunction structure with optimized charge balancing to reduce Qg and Eoss while maintaining low RDS(on). Its fast intrinsic body diode features controlled reverse recovery with trr = 109–164 ns and Qrr < 1.08 µC at 400 V, enabling reliable ZVS operation without external snubbers.
The MOSFET supports high diF/dt (1300 A/µs) and reverse dv/dt (70 V/ns), making it suitable for asymmetric half-bridge and LLC primary-side switching where synchronous rectification is not used. Gate plateau voltage is 5.5 V, and RG is 8.0 Ω - critical for gate driver sizing and EMI control in >100 kHz designs.

Pinout & Package
Package: PG-TO220-3 (through-hole), with metal tab electrically connected to Drain (Pin 2). Standard TO-220 mechanical outline, 3-pin single-ended configuration.
| Pin/Terminal | Circuit Role | Design Meaning |
|---|---|---|
| Pin 1 (Gate) | Control terminal | Receives PWM signal; requires 10 V nominal drive; 8.0 Ω internal gate resistance affects rise/fall time and ringing. |
| Pin 2 (Drain / Tab) | High-voltage power terminal | Connected to heatsink; carries full switching current and must be isolated from other potentials via insulating washer. |
| Pin 3 (Source) | Reference node | Serves as return path for load current and gate drive reference; layout must minimize inductance to avoid shoot-through risk. |

FAQ
What is the maximum continuous drain current for IPP60R090CFD7XKSA1 at 100 °C case temperature?
The maximum continuous drain current is 16 A at TC = 100 °C, as specified in Table 2 of the Rev. 2.0 datasheet. This rating assumes proper heatsinking and accounts for RDS(on) increase with junction temperature, limiting conduction loss to maintain Tj ≤ 150 °C under steady-state conditions.
Can IPP60R090CFD7XKSA1 be paralleled with identical units?
Yes, but Infineon recommends using ferrite beads on each gate line or separate totem-pole drivers to suppress gate oscillation and ensure current sharing. Layout symmetry, matched gate trace lengths, and Kelvin source connections are mandatory to avoid thermal runaway in parallel configurations.
Is the drain tab electrically isolated in the PG-TO220-3 package?
No - the metal tab is internally connected to Pin 2 (Drain) and is not insulated. Electrical isolation from the heatsink must be achieved using a dielectric pad or mica washer rated for ≥600 V working voltage and thermal conductivity ≥1.0 W/m·K.
What is the typical reverse recovery time (trr) under standard test conditions?
The typical reverse recovery time is 109 ns, measured at VR = 400 V, IF = 9.6 A, and diF/dt = 100 A/µs per Table 7. The maximum trr is 164 ns, defining worst-case timing margin for ZVS dead-time calculation in LLC controllers.
